Reviews
Great RV park the staff is very friendly and the lots are pretty spacious.. it is a bit pricey but the surrounding area are beautiful. Very nice place to keep an RV the weather is always cool and great for sleeping no AC required all the lots come with electricity included.
This is a very nice RV park. There is a costal area nearby with beautiful views and a little bit of prairie and woodland and sea cliffs.
We really loved staying at Half Moon Bay RV Park we called & made a reservation the day before, & the camp host was so nice. Full hookups, easy parking, spots are close-ish to each other but private enough for me! The location is amazing. I'm from Las Vegas, so I've really never experienced anything quite like this!! Beach is a 10 minute walk away, there's a dog park super close by, cool foggy mornings, adorable town within walking distance maybe a mile? Nothing crazy. There are a lot of cute & unique shops in town too. Definitely glad we stayed here
This park is well maintained, clean and they have a couple bath houses with plenty of washers, dryers and showers. The RV park was pretty crowded during our visit, but that’s understandable for the area. Monthly rates are also high compared to the East Coast, with sites at around $2k, and excessive traffic in town comes with it. Plus, we were in site 12, and the couple behind us were really nosy and a little weird. If you don’t mind traffic and neighbors, this is the place to be!
Although the park is crowded and the place was almost at full capacity, it was quiet and well-kept. We enjoyed the cut-through to Cameron's Pub and visited after our afternoon hikes along the coast. The bathrooms are clean and private with plenty of hot water. We also used the laundry facilities, which are coin-operated and inexpensive $3 per load. We used Starlink for working remotely and had no connectivity issues. Half Moon Bay is a quaint town with plenty of options for for dining out. There are breweries and wineries, too.
This park has a lot to offer and friendly staff. The showers are free and get hot. There is laundry on site and full hookups/sewage. There is a restaurant/pub on the property. There are multiple pull throughs and a grassy wooded area across the street that you can take your dog to. The beach is a bit of a walk to get to and down a cliffside but still a beautiful walk and great place to catch a sunset. Note, there are cats running around the park. Downtown Half Moon Bay is close by and has other restaurants and a really great bakery called Moonside.See photos...
One of the most well kept RV resorts we have been to. It did seem like some of the people lived there, they had yards with plants/lights/fences setup, which were all very nicely done and kept. We only stayed for one night but would stay longer next time if it made sense. We would have liked to try the restaurant as it looked really cute! And had karaoke! The bathroom/shower facilities were nice because they were individual rooms, which was very helpful with a baby. No common areas. The woman at the front desk was very nice. The walk to the beach was a little ways, but well worth it. 100% recommend!
It was a parking lot with mostly trailers and fifth wheelers many staying long term. Was very hard to maneuver our 39 ft motorhome pulling a two door bronco. Also thought it was close to the ocean and was not that we could see. We came after hours, there was no info or directions on what to do, we couldn’t find anyone to help us and didn’t know where to go. We would not stay there again.
We had a very pleasant 3 day stay during the week. There’s plenty of room. It’s quiet! Staff are friendly. Bathrooms clean. Great area for riding our bikes on the coast. Looks like a lot of long term residents. The place is very clean. Plenty of roadway to walk the dog.
Everything we expected. Close walk to the beach. Make sure and book early. Staff was great working with us to find an opening for our stay. Nice Irish Bar with good pub fare VERY near.
